The Magic of Twisted Farm Food

At its core, Hash House A Go Go embraces farm-style comfort cooking but gives it a creative twist. Picture towering plates, oversized portions, and imaginative presentations that transform everyday comfort food into an event. Their tagline, “twisted farm food,” isn’t just catchy—it’s a perfect description of what to expect.

Take, for example, their legendary Chicken & Waffles. Instead of a simple plate, guests are greeted with a skyscraper-like creation: crispy sage-fried chicken stacked high with house-made waffles, finished with a maple reduction and a sprig of rosemary for flair. It’s classic, hearty farmhouse food—but delivered in a way that feels uniquely Las Vegas.

Brunch Worth Talking About

If there’s one meal that Hash House A Go Go has mastered, it’s brunch. Their menu reads like a love letter to both classic and adventurous eaters. Diners can dig into:

  • The Tractor Driver Combo – Giant flapjacks served with eggs and your choice of bacon, sausage, or crispy potatoes.

  • Andy’s Famous Sage Fried Chicken Benedict – A towering Benedict featuring biscuits, fresh spinach, smoked bacon, and that signature fried chicken.

  • Big O’ Pancakes – Oversized pancakes that barely fit on the plate, available in flavors like blueberry, banana, or Snickers.

  • Farmhouse Hashes – Generous skillet creations loaded with fresh ingredients like roasted chicken, corned beef, or smoked salmon.

Comfort Food, Elevated

But Hash House A Go Go isn’t only about breakfast. Their lunch and dinner menus feature equally bold creations, from farmhouse-style meatloaf served with mashed potatoes to their famed “Indiana-style” fried tenderloin sandwich that’s bigger than the bun it comes on. For those seeking lighter fare, fresh salads and seasonal vegetable dishes are also available, proving that “comfort food” doesn’t have to mean heavy.

Of course, no Vegas dining experience is complete without a drink in hand. The bar at Hash House A Go Go Downtown offers creative cocktails, craft beers, and signature Bloody Marys that pair perfectly with their hearty plates. Their oversized beverages match the playful spirit of their food—big, bold, and perfect for sharing (or keeping all to yourself).

A Brand Built on Big Flavor

Founded in San Diego in 2000, Hash House A Go Go quickly became famous for its quirky take on comfort classics. Today, the brand operates several locations across the United States, but the Las Vegas restaurants, particularly the Plaza Hotel Downtown location, have become iconic stops for visitors looking to eat “Vegas-style.”
